@Astronomer I apologize if I'm misreading your post. I have the app on my iPhone and iPad. I use my iPad for workouts so I can take advantage of the larger screen. I do this all the time and it doesn't matter if my iPhone is on its charger or not. If you are trying to manually sync your Fitbit to your app on your iPad, that's different and not really a Fitbit issue. If you get notifications from your iPhone, your Fitbit makes a tight Bluetooth with your phone and can't sync to your iPad.
